What are the key features of OPA141AIDGKR?
- 10MHz gain-bandwidth product with JFET input for ultra-low bias current (0.00002µA @ 25°C)
- 120dB minimum common-mode rejection ratio for superior noise immunity
- Single-supply voltage-feedback architecture with precision offset performance
- Small Outline (MSOP-8) packaging for compact, space-saving PCB designs
What is OPA141AIDGKR used for?
The OPA141AIDGKR is ideal for precision instrumentation and sensor signal conditioning where low noise and high accuracy are critical. Its JFET input stage makes it well-suited for high-impedance transducer interfaces such as photodiode amplifiers and electrochemical sensors. It is also widely used in medical equipment, data acquisition front-ends, and audio measurement systems requiring low distortion and wide bandwidth.

Frequently Asked Questions
What is the gain-bandwidth product of the OPA141AIDGKR?
The OPA141AIDGKR has a gain-bandwidth product of 10MHz, making it suitable for precision amplification applications requiring wide signal bandwidth combined with low noise and high accuracy.
What is the input bias current of the OPA141AIDGKR?
The OPA141AIDGKR features an extremely low input bias current of 0.00002µA (20pA) at 25°C, with a maximum of 0.005µA. This makes it ideal for high-impedance source applications such as photodiode and electrochemical sensor interfaces.
What package does the OPA141AIDGKR come in?
The OPA141AIDGKR is available in a MSOP-8 small outline package (DGK suffix), which offers a compact footprint suitable for space-constrained PCB designs in portable and precision instruments.
What are typical applications for the OPA141AIDGKR?
Typical applications include precision instrumentation amplifiers, sensor signal conditioning, photodiode transimpedance amplifiers, medical diagnostics equipment, data acquisition systems, and audio measurement circuits where low noise and high common-mode rejection (120dB min) are required.
